DogLostHelen - Regional Co-ordinator - Norfolk, Suffolk and Cambridge
I have spoken to the owner and Bo went missing from home. He has been seen a couple of times in the area, he was seen on Windover Road and also California Road near the College. He is very nervous so please if you see him do not attempt to catch him, contact the owner immediately on the above number.
The Dog Warden and local vets have been notified and there has been appeals put out on the radio. Posters are up in the area so hopefully there will be more sightings of him.
I will E-mail General Information including contact numbers for vets in the area. I will add Bo's details to Dog Lost Cambridge facebook group and other groups in the area.
